Do not Faint

Hast thou not known? Hast thou not heard that the everlasting God, the LORD, the Creator of the ends of the earth, fainteth not, neither is weary? There is no searching of His understanding.  He giveth power to the faint; and to them that have no might He increaseth strength.  

Even the youths shall faint and be weary, and the young men shall utterly fall, but they that wait upon the Lord, shall renew their strength; they shall mount up with wings as eagles, they shall run and not be weary; and they shall walk, and not faint. 

Isaiah 40:28-31 (KJV)

Note:  An eagle knows when it is time for their strength to be renewed.  They know when it is time for the removal of dead weights i.e. dead feathers.  The eagle’s weighty and useless feathers are removed, which causes the eagle to be able to soar with ease.

Wherefore seeing we also are compassed about with so great a cloud of witnesses, let us lay aside every weight, and the sin which doth so easily beset us, and let us run with patience the race that is set before us, looking unto Jesus the Author and Finisher of our faith, who for the joy that was set before Him endured the cross, despising the shame, and is set down at the Right Hand of the Throne of God.  Consider Him that endured such contradiction of sinners against himself, lest ye be wearied and faint in your minds. Hebrews 12:1-3 (KJV)
